Why not perma ban accounts like this? I think it would be a good decision by the administration to ban these sort of accounts permanently. I just found this account by accident and was looking through its history. Clearly the account has been used for no good. Why not remove it from the system all together? I know that the owner can make another account just as easy. But I think with accounts like this, they need to be banned so they cannot participate in any signature campaigns that allow -ve trust accounts into their campaign.  These users are up to no good so why let them continue?

Basically because scams are not moderated. Staff members don't ban accounts that have scammed, that's why the trust system exists. I'm sure he would have more chances to make a deal (or to scam) using a brand new account anyway. Regarding signature campaigns probably not many signature managers would allow him and if they do that's just their problem.

It would be too controversial to ban scammer accounts, the staff would be accused of abusing powers even more than they already do. This is why the trust system was implemented and it's unlikely that anyone would trade with that account or any others like it.
